Innovation Plus prescription sports glasses come with 4 sets of interchangeable lenses as standard - category 4 dark smoke, polarized grey, polarized beige, and yellow.
They are used by some of the world’s top RC pilots because the exceptional range of lenses enables them to maximise their performance in the wide range of light conditions they experience.

We supply in the package, the Rx lens adapter, which clips behind the sports tints. The adapter is of a standard type that most good opticians and licensed optical labs will be able to glaze for you with prescription lenses.

Frame construction
Innovation Plus has a matt-black finished frame that has a prescription Rx clip housed in the back, whilst the tinted, interchangeable lenses sit on the front. This two-part arrangement allows for great versatility and performance, without compromising on the stylish look.

The wraparound frame blocks unwanted wind and light encroaching from the sides and bottom of your vision. The flat sunglass arms profile is ideal for wearing under a helmet.
The frames are lightweight and tough, whilst the Rx clip, made from the almost indestructible TR90 material, ensures maximum protection for your eyes from impact. An important feature of Innovation Plus glasses is that, unlike other types of Rx eyewear, your eyelashes will not touch the lenses.
The tinted lenses clip onto the top of the frames, allowing them to be flipped up for momentary ‘normal’ vision when required.
De-centred and anti-scratch coated lenses
Wrap-around sunglasses offer great benefits when it comes to blocking unwanted light and wind from the sides of your vision, but placing a curved lens in front of your eyes would normally cause distortion. However, all Innovation Plus lens sets are de-centred, which means they are calibrated to remove the distorting effect.
